What you will do:

As a Senior Data Scientist, you will play a key role in transforming raw sensor data into valuable insights. You will design heuristics and algorithms that enrich this data in real time, empowering customers to better understand and optimize their processes. On top of that, you will develop models that generate actionable and personalized advice. You’ll be involved in every step of the development process: from data quality checks for new sensor types to deploying and maintaining prediction pipelines. With data at the core of our platform, you will be a vital member of a cross-disciplinary team driving meaningful impact.

  • You will be part of our Asset Management Product Team, where you will work on data quality improvements and algorithms tailored to circuit breakers. Besides that you will partner up with our VP of Product Innovation on data science heavy R&D projects.

  • You will be responsible for designing algorithms that turn our raw and enriched data into actionable advice in a scalable way, such as flagging early signs of machine degradation or estimating efficiency gains from machine upgrades or process changes.

  • You will work closely with our Data Engineers to create deployable artifacts which will continuously generate insights across our customer base in a mix of streaming and batch applications.

  • You will interface directly with customers to gain a deep understanding of their processes and translate these into pragmatic and scalable algorithms that deliver real-world impact.

The key technologies you will be working with:

Our current AWS stack is focused on ingesting and processing raw sensor data in real time using Kafka and Flink. Processed sensor data is stored in Clickhouse, other types of data live in Postgres. Batch processing is done using Prefect and Fargate, on-demand services are deployed using Lambda. We have a powerful internal GraphQL API to expose data to end users, managed by Hasura. As a data scientist you will use Poetry for package management and Gitlab CI/CD to test, build and deploy our code. You can spin up a fresh Fargate cluster at any time and parallelize your workload using Dask.

How we do it

We do Scrum with 2-week sprints, sprint planning and retrospective sessions. We have daily stand ups over Google Meet. The course is determined by quarterly goals, set collaboratively by business, data, development and product teams. We know how important it is to get in the zone and write beautiful code so we try to keep meeting pressure low. We work from home about 70% of the time, but we enjoy meeting each other in the office regularly.

What you bring:

  • Have an MSc in Business Analytics, Data Science, Computer Science, or a comparable analytical / technical field

  • Are a Data Scientist with 3+ years of experience who is fluent in data science and analysis with Python using Pandas and Numpy

  • Have moved ‘beyond Jupyter notebooks’ and are comfortable with building Python modules and packages

  • Have experience with or are eager to learn more about programming best practices such as version control, testing, code quality and CI/CD.

  • Are a strong communicator, effective in both close team collaboration and independent, self-directed work.

  • (Bonus) Have experience with working in AWS

  • (Bonus) Have experience with use case discovery and running PoCs, for example from working in data science consultancy.

  • Business level fluency in English is mandatory. Given the customer-facing aspect of this role, Dutch proficiency (highly preferred).

What We Do

We develop products that allow manufacturers to easily monitor energy consumption and gain insight into machine maintenance. Our focus is on making smart monitoring simple. We do this by offering a solution that is easy to install and use. In addition, our consultants provide customized advice appropriate to your plant’s situation.
